We hear it our whole lives - "Just be yourself!" Well, we truly believe dogs should be afforded that same opportunity, shouldn't they? Peanut really is one-of-a-kind, but that also means he's a once-in-a-lifetime dog. We're hoping to find a home that will allow Peanut to be the magical, majestic, floofy unicorn he is. So, what does that mean exactly? - Peanut LOVES to be outside, no matter if it's snowing or raining or probably even tornado-ing. That's why he has his own private kennel area here, with a heated bedroom, enclosed sunroom and 24-hour access yard. No jacuzzi yet, but we're working on it. - Peanut isn't what we'd call a super "cuddly" dog. He shows love and affection in his own way, and he has so much of it to give! Maybe in a home, he might feel more comfortable and become a big cuddle bear, but it's something we can't guarantee. - Like all dogs (and people), Peanut has his likes and dislikes. For example, Peanut hates his fur being picked at. Yes, sometimes that means leaving the loose tufts, burrs and whatever else sticks in his mane. It's our hope a home could work with him further on that, but that it's not a dealbreaker if he never comes around. - Peanut is a big boy. Photos truly never do him justice. He's about 100 pounds, and his head is massive. That means he needs lots of space (both inside and out), so he's not really made for an apartment. - Peanut is a HAPPY boy. Even here, Peanut is rarely not smiling or excited to see people. In fact, he loves people. He also loves treats and is so gentle taking them. All he really wants is someone who "gets" him.
